The Library of Michigan invites up to 60 public and academic library directors, managers, or supervisors to participate in Conversations Worth Having for Library Leaders, led by Library Development Manager, Michelle Bradley. Participants may apply to be part of the in-person cohort on December 3, 2025, or the virtual cohort on February 4-5, 2026. The in-person cohort will be held at the Library of Michigan in Lansing. 

 

Conversations are at the heart of everything we do in libraries. They are key to effective communications, leadership, strategy, high performance, strong relationships, and the health of our organizations and communities.  This course is grounded in Appreciative Inquiry, a widely used positive change approach.

 

At the end of this course, participants will:

  1.  Use generative questions to shift the dynamics of personal and workplace communication problems.

  2.  Experience flipping negative conversations to conversations worth having.

  3.  Use effective feedback strategies with common workplace situations.
